The Different Types of Business Management Consulting Services Available

Business management consulting encompasses a wide range of services that cater to the diverse needs of businesses across industries. Understanding the different types of consulting services available can help organizations choose the most relevant and impactful solutions for their specific requirements.

Operations Management Consulting

Operations management consultants focus on improving the efficiency and effectiveness of an organization’s operations. They analyze existing processes, identify areas for improvement, and implement strategies to streamline workflows, optimize resource allocation, and enhance productivity.

Financial Consulting

Financial consultants provide expertise in financial management, planning, and analysis. They help businesses analyze their financial statements, develop budgets, and make informed decisions regarding investments, cost reductions, and profitability improvement.

Organizational Development Consulting

Organizational development consultants focus on enhancing the overall effectiveness and performance of an organization. They assess its structure, culture, and employee engagement levels to identify areas for improvement. Consultants then develop strategies to foster a positive work environment, improve communication, and align organizational goals with employee objectives.

Strategic Planning Consulting

Strategic planning consultants assist organizations in developing long-term plans to achieve their vision and goals. They conduct market research, analyze industry trends, and work closely with leadership teams to formulate strategies that capitalize on opportunities, mitigate risks, and drive sustainable growth.

Marketing and Sales Consulting

Marketing and sales consultants help businesses optimize their marketing and sales efforts to reach and engage target audiences effectively. They assess current marketing strategies, develop marketing plans, and provide insights on market trends, customer behavior, and competitive positioning.

IT Consulting

IT consultants provide expertise in technology infrastructure, systems integration, and digital transformation. They assess the organization’s IT capabilities, identify areas for improvement, and develop strategies to leverage technology for enhanced efficiency, cybersecurity, and digital innovation.

Human Resources Consulting

Human resources consultants focus on optimizing the organization’s HR practices to attract, develop, and retain talent. They help design effective recruitment processes, develop performance management systems, and provide guidance on employee engagement, training, and development.

Change Management Consulting

Change management consultants assist organizations in navigating transitions and implementing organizational change. They develop change management strategies, communicate the vision for change, train employees, and provide ongoing support to ensure smooth transitions and successful adoption of new initiatives.

Supply Chain and Logistics Consulting

Supply chain and logistics consultants help businesses optimize their supply chain operations to enhance efficiency and reduce costs. They analyze the supply chain network, identify bottlenecks, provide solutions for inventory management, transportation, and warehousing, and improve overall supply chain performance.

Risk Management Consulting

Risk management consultants assist organizations in identifying and mitigating potential risks that may impact business operations. They conduct risk assessments, develop risk management strategies, and help businesses implement measures to minimize the likelihood and impact of potential risks.

The Cost of Business Management Consulting: Is it Worth the Investment?

Investing in business management consulting can yield significant returns and long-term value for your organization. However, it’s essential to consider the cost of consulting services and evaluate whether it aligns with the potential benefits and impact on your business.

Factors Affecting the Cost

The cost of business management consulting can vary based on several factors:

  • The complexity and scope of the project: Projects that require extensive research, analysis, and implementation may incur higher costs.
  • The size and industry of your organization: Larger organizations or those in highly specialized industries may require more resources and expertise, affecting the cost.
  • The reputation and experience of the consulting firm: Established firms with a strong track record may charge higher fees due to their expertise and demand.
  • The duration of the engagement: Longer-term consulting projects may have higher costs compared to short-term interventions.

The Process of Engaging a Business Management Consultant: What to Expect

Engaging a business management consultant involves a structured process that ensures a successful collaboration and effective outcomes. Understanding the steps involved can help organizations prepare and make the most of their consulting engagement.

1. Initial Assessment and Consultation

The process typically begins with an initial assessment and consultation. This involves discussing your organization’s needs, goals, and challenges with the consultant. The consultant will ask questions to gain a deep understanding of your business and determine if their expertise aligns with your requirements.

2. Proposal and Scope of Work

Based on the initial assessment, the consultant will provide a proposal outlining the scope of work, objectives, deliverables, timeline, and cost. This document serves as a roadmap for the consulting engagement and provides clarity on what can be expected.

3. Contracting and Agreement

If both parties agree on the proposal, a contracting and agreement phase follows. This involves signing a contract that outlines the terms, conditions, and responsibilities of both the organization and the consulting firm. It is essential to review the contract thoroughly and address any concerns before signing.

4. Data Gathering and Analysis

Once the agreement is in place, the consultant begins gathering data and conducting in-depth analysis. This may involve reviewing documents, conducting interviews, and using various research methodologies to gain insights into your organization’s operations, challenges, and opportunities.

5. Recommendations and Strategy Development

Based on the analysis, the consultant develops recommendations and strategies to address the identified challenges and achieve the desired outcomes. These recommendations are tailored to your organization’s specific needs and goals and are presented to you for review and validation.

6. Implementation Planning

After the recommendations are approved, the consultant works with your organization’s leadership team to develop an implementation plan. This plan outlines the necessary steps, resources, and timelines required to execute the proposed strategies effectively.

7. Execution and Monitoring

During the execution phase, the consultant works closely with your organization to implement the recommended strategies. They provide guidance, support, and expertise to ensure smooth execution and monitor progress regularly. Key performance indicators (KPIs) are established to track progress and measure the effectiveness of the implemented solutions.

8. Evaluation and Continuous Improvement

Once the consulting engagement is complete, an evaluation is conducted to assess the outcomes and impact of the implemented strategies. Lessons learned are documented, and recommendations for continuous improvement may be provided. This evaluation phase helps your organization identify areas of success and areas for further development.
